3rd Marine Expeditionary Brigade reactivated
III Marine Expeditionary Force
Dec. 13, 2011 | 1:39
Since the initial activation in 1917, the 3rd Marine Expeditionary Brigade has played a significant role in maintaining stability within the Asia-Pacific region. Now, the 3rd MEB is being reactivated, becoming a permanent command element. Lance Cpl. Matheus Hernandez has more.
